Rupert Turner Addiction Therapist Surrey provides deeply personalized addiction and mental health therapy. He serves as the lead therapist at Priory Hospital Woking, where he delivers one-to-one and group therapy for both inpatients and outpatients. His mission is to help individuals reclaim their lives through connection, trust, and safe therapeutic relationships.
Rupert believes healing begins with empathy. He uses a person-centred approach, placing great importance on attunement and presence in his sessions. Rather than offering prescriptive solutions, Rupert creates a therapeutic space where clients can safely explore, reflect, and discover answers for themselves. This fosters resilience and personal growth.
With over nine years of experience in addiction treatment, Rupert has developed a deep understanding of how trauma underlies many mental health and addiction issues. His trauma-informed care combines emotional, cognitive, and somatic methods. Importantly, Rupert helps clients reconnect with their bodies to support emotional regulation and healing.
He is a certified Somatic Experiencing Practitioner, using body-based techniques that address the physical impact of trauma. This modality supports clients in feeling safe and grounded, not just in therapy, but in their everyday lives. As a result, they gain the capacity to begin processing traumatic experiences without becoming overwhelmed.
Rupert’s professional journey reflects a dedication to continuous growth. His qualifications include:
BA (Hons) Counselling, University of Greenwich
Diploma in Therapeutic Counselling (Level 4), Guildford College
Diploma in Trauma Therapy, NAOS
Somatic Experiencing Practitioner, SOSI
EMDR Practitioner, EMDR Academy
BACP Accredited Therapist
These credentials ensure clients receive evidence-based, ethical, and up-to-date care across a range of issues.
